//! Pack F1.75 dispatch tests.
//!
//! Drives an AST containing `QueryStep::SemanticSearch` /
//! `QueryStep::RawVectorSearch` through `compile_query` +
//! `ExecutionCoordinator::execute_compiled_read`. Without dispatch wiring,
//! compile treats the new variants as no-ops and the executor returns a
//! plain node scan — these tests pin the hard/degrade error semantics
//! through the FFI path.
